Questions and Answers

Can I have a smart gate with a pool?

Yes. The IBC/IRC pool code requires self-closing, self-latching gates. Modern IoT gate operators integrate with these latches, providing remote status alerts and automated closure logs. This dual compliance meets Illinois liability standards for pool safety while incorporating the low-to-moderate smart-gate trend in Tuscola.

Is my fence designed for high winds?

Fences in Tuscola are engineered for a 105 MPH V-ult wind speed. This ultimate design wind speed dictates post spacing, concrete footing size, and bracket strength. We design to ASCE 7-22 standards, using 8-foot maximum panel spans and 4x4 posts in concrete to survive peak storm season gusts from the west.

What are Tuscola's rules for fence height and placement?

Zoning limits are 3 feet in front yards and 6 feet in side/rear yards. The 0-foot setback allows installation directly on the property line. Corner lots have critical 'sight triangle' requirements for visibility. Fences within 30 feet of an intersection, especially near US Route 45, must be low enough to prevent traffic sightline obstruction.

How deep should fence posts be in Tuscola?

Footings must extend below the 32-inch frost line to prevent frost heave. The 2021 IRC requires footings to be a minimum of 12 inches below undisturbed soil. In Central Tuscola's clay-rich soil, posts not set below 32 inches will lift and fail during winter. We use 36-inch depths with concrete collars for stability.

What permits and checks are needed before digging?

State law requires a JULIE utility locate request 2-3 business days before excavation. Hitting a gas or fiber line in Central Tuscola creates major liability and repair costs. We manage all Tuscola Building Department paperwork, including the site plan review for zoning compliance, before the first post is set.

What fence materials last in Tuscola's soil?

Material compatibility is critical. The moderate soil corrosivity index requires G90 galvanized steel posts and fasteners to prevent rust streaks. With a moderate termite risk, pressure-treated Southern Yellow Pine or composite materials are standard. Avoid untreated wood posts in direct ground contact near Ervin Park's damp soil.

What are the legal rules for a fence between properties?

The Illinois Fence Act (765 ILCS 130/) governs partition fences. As of 2026, you must provide a 30-day written notice to any adjoining neighbor before replacing a shared boundary fence in Tuscola. The law presumes a shared 'good neighbor' fence if it lies on the property line, making cost-sharing a common expectation.
